How Reliable is the Audi A4?

Based on 7,096,957 MOT tests across 571,801 vehicles.

76.1%
Pass Rate
7,591
Miles/Year
31
Year Lifespan
571,801
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 231,238
Suspension arm has excessive play in a ball joint 97,478
Brake hose excessively deteriorated 97,376
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 84,223
Registration plate lamp not working 78,638
